MOT History from tests of diesel BMW 3-SERIESs year 2003

Review the list of common BMW 3-SERIES failures below or to perform a specific mot history check on your BMW then use our popular KnowYourCar service

mot history
Pass percent:63.60%
(The average a diesel BMW 3-SERIES year 2003 passes without issue)
Based on:214,191 MOT Tests
Most common failuresNo# failures
Registration plate lamp issues13948
Parking brake: efficiency below requirements |3.7.B.7|13505
Brake pipe excessively corroded12774
Headlamp aim out of alignment11311
Rear parking brake recording little or no effort7915
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ively6937

We get to these numbers by trawling through over 1 billion MOT test results since 2004 and crunched the numbers. We remove anything to do with Tyres, as they are model independent and group together common non-model specific issues. We are trying to get to a picture of what models have what issues.

Please note: We take the data from the DVSA. This data is raw and can contain typos and spelling mistakes that garages may have entered while recording a MOT result. Specifically miss-match on names of models and makes. We are constantly cleaning the data so bear with the odd issue.
